Output 34050cf65aefba8e035312872ab891686f82809b8e905bf53478bc1893d0dbed:1

value
8965577
script pubkey
OP_HASH160 OP_PUSHBYTES_20 816ce65f480f86b825c343ca88553aee185890d9 OP_EQUAL
address
3DVMYnbf2Kwz7ag9RRtVzoEpFUfyeyJmkJ
transaction
34050cf65aefba8e035312872ab891686f82809b8e905bf53478bc1893d0dbed
spent
true